The Maharashtra government has signed an agreement with Baden-Württemberg, Germany to provide employment and training for skilled professionals.
Under the agreement, Marathi youth will be trained in the German language and necessary skills to prepare them for international jobs.
Education experts from Baden-Württemberg visited various training institutions in Maharashtra and interacted with teachers and students.
The requirements of the German industry will be incorporated into Maharashtra's training institutes, enhancing competitiveness in the global labor market.
